Originally posted by Velesianus:
Just for anyone else with a unkillable target bug, open the console while looking at the enemy and then left click it. Type "inv" to make sure you have the right target and then type "forceav health 0".

It's best not to use the "kill" command if it can be avoided and in cases like op's it often doesn't work anyway.
